Kerala govt summons Asianet anchor Vinu John for criticising a CPI(M) organized bandh

3 min read

A distinguished journalist and host of the Asianet TV channel Vinu V. John has lengthy been the goal of animosity from the Communist Party of India (Marxist) in Kerala. In a brand new growth, the incident from 2022, the place the anchor condemned the Bandh (strike), has landed him in bother but once more.

On February 20, the inspector of Cantonment Police Station issued a recent summon ordering the anchor to look earlier than him on February 23. He can be directed to stick to the litany of situations dictated within the notification.

John talked to the information company IANS and knowledgeable that he’ll adjust to it.

Background of the problem

The incident passed off on March 28, 2022 when John was anchoring the information bulletin at Malayalam TV information channel, Asianet News. A affected person who was being transported in an auto rickshaw needed to endure harassment and delays due to the bandh known as by the Communist occasion.

The auto driver, an individual named Yasir Muthoor, was assaulted by the Communist goons in Malappuram for daring to defy the bandh and making an attempt to take a affected person to the hospital. Anchor Vinu John had criticised the CPM for the assault on the person.

John, who works with Asianet News, had questioned CPIM Rajya Sabha MP Elamaram Kareem, who sought to trivialise the assault by his occasion goons. It should be talked about that the ‘failed’ Bharat Bandh was noticed by the Communist occasion between March 28 and March 29 in 2022.

The anchor expressed his anger over the problem and questioned, “If anyone did such a thing to Elamaram Kareem (trade unionist and a member of CPI-M), what would have happened,” in his debate present, drawing the fury of the ruling occasion.

Kerala noticed a bandh (shutdown) organized by 22 central commerce unions on March 28-29, when protesters bodily took over the state’s streets as residents fled for canopy. There had been experiences of altercations in sure areas as individuals tried to open their outlets through the bandh.

Following John’s assertion, Kareem, who’s CPI(M) Rajya Sabha member, declared that he’ll file a grievance with the police commissioner in addition to the Rajya Sabha chair. On April 28 of that yr, a case was introduced towards the previous, and a FIR was registered below a number of sections of the Indian Criminal Code (IPC).

The Peroorkada Area Committee of the Centre of Indian Trade Union (CITU) known as for demonstrations towards John and his isolation. Furthermore, the unit plastered posters at his residence.
